Do you even understand where the term incel came from? “It is intended to sexually harass as a put down for men” Involuntary Celibacy was used as a label for a community of lonely people who were unable to find sexual partners. Not just men, not just women. The person that actually came up with the term involuntary celibacy was female and used it to describe her own experience of not having sex or being in a relationship.
